Property owners in this area often deal with the pressure of addressing a problem notice from their energy provider, which requires prompt action from a qualified Newtown Level 2 Electrician to prevent a complete power blackout. These notices are generally triggered by a regular inspection that recognizes a hazardous electrical connection, such as a malfunctioning service fuse or a damaged bracket, which can spark a fire or cause a blackout. As these issues happen at the limit between the general public grid and personal property, only an accredited professional can legally repair the faults and accredit the work as conference existing safety guidelines. Stopping working to react to these notifications can lead to the utility company cutting off power supply, highlighting the requirement for a trustworthy professional knowledgeable about NSW's particular regulatory structure. The setup and maintenance of sophisticated metering systems, consisting of those that support renewable resource sources, are key duties of a licensed Newtown Level 2 Electrician, especially as homes increasingly embrace intelligent technology. Upgrading to solar power or changing to a time-of-use pricing strategy needs changing traditional analogue meters with modern-day digital smart meters, a procedure that involves managing live electrical currents and is therefore heavily regulated to guarantee safety. Just licensed electricians are allowed to perform this task, as they have the required knowledge to properly set up the new metering devices, enabling precise monitoring of energy use and simple and easy integration of solar power credits into the energy grid.
